摘 要:玉米南方锈病在我国玉米生产上的危害日益加剧,培育抗病玉米品种是控制该病害的有效途径,培育抗病品种关键在于多生态区抗源种质的筛选、育种亲本抗病性快速改良纯化及鉴定。本文分析玉米南方锈病在国内外的发生与危害、侵染源及传播特性、病菌侵染玉米后的病症特点,阐述玉米抗南方锈病种质资源的挖掘与筛选,探讨玉米抗南方锈病基因研究,提出抗病育种策略。Southern corn rust(SCR)has become an increasingly serious disease in corn production in China.Breeding resistant varieties was an effective way to control the disease,the key to screen corn germplasm,improve and purify resistant inbred lines which can be used in multi ecological areas.This paper summarized the SCR occurrence and damage in worldwide,the infection source and transmission process,the pathological features;mining excavation and screening of corn germplasm resources resistant to SCR were demonstrated systematically.The germplasm resources of corn resistant to southern rust were explored,and breeding strategies for disease resistance were proposed through the study of corn resistance genes to southern rust.
